“…This region indicates the presence of thermal neutrons due to the slower decay constants of these waveforms. The Q-value of 6 Li capture reaction is 4.78 MeV; due to moderate quenching of the scintillation from heavy charged particles [15], the thermal neutron peak shows up at a GEE of 3.2 MeV [8]. A selection on this region of interest (by applying thresholds on both PSD ratio and energy) selects these events.…”

“…The processing electronics have been used in previous elpasolite-based instruments built at LANL [14], [15] and are built around the PSD8C ASIC [16]. These ASICs support eight channels with three gated integrators (prompt and delayed PSD windows, energy) for each channel, enabling a compact electronics board to easily handle the multi-channel EPICS sensor.…”
